Frank/fræŋk/n. 1 a member of the Germanic nation or coalition that conquered Gaul in the 6th c. 法兰克人 (6 世纪征服了高卢地区的日尔曼民族或日尔曼同盟的成员) 2 (in the eastern Mediterranean region) a person of Western nationality (地中海东部地区用语)西方人,欧洲人 □ Frankish adj.[Old English Franca, Old High German Franko, perhaps from the name of a weapon: cf. Old English franca ‘javelin’] |
